Olas Altas Beach
Look on as surfers and boogie boarders ride the waves, or take to the water yourself, and enjoy picturesque sunsets from waterfront bars at this centrally located beach.

Witches Beach
Swim, surf big waves and work on your tan at this beautiful and quiet beach located along Mexico's Pacific shoreline.

Plaza Machado
Admire colonial-era mansions, listen to live music and people-watch from sidewalk cafés at this sophisticated square in the heart of Mazatlán’s historic center.

El Faro Lighthouse
Hike to this hilltop lighthouse, located on one of the area’s highest points, to enjoy a superb bird’s-eye view of Mazatlán’s beaches, Old Town and peninsula.
